The scene where they cheat is chaotic genius. Jaat attempts to write answers on his body but realizes he can’t read his own handwriting in the exam hall. Chirag tries to use "signals" to copy from a topper, only to accidentally copy the wrong answers from a failing senior. It is a hilarious, high-stress depiction of the "pass by any means necessary" culture.

Hostel Daze Season 1 remains a defining comedy in Indian digital content, capturing the chaotic, raw, and deeply nostalgic reality of engineering college life. Produced by The Viral Fever (TVF) and released on Amazon Prime Video, the four-episode maiden season struck an immediate chord with audiences. While the subsequent seasons continued the journey, the debut season holds a special place for its fresh writing, iconic characters, and relatable depiction of hostel survival.
